在Java编程中/🌸掌上春城【澳门资料大全正版资料2024年免费】,安全性是一个至关重要的考虑因素。从防止数据泄露到确保代码免受恶意攻击,安全编程实践可以极大地增强应用程序的稳健性。本文将介绍一些Java安全编程的基本概念,并通过示例代码展示如何在Java中实现这些概念。

🌸掌上春城【澳门资料大全正版资料2024年免费】_Java 测验编程  第1张

- Map实现类选择:根据具体的需求和性能要求🌸掌上春城【澳门资料大全正版资料2024年免费】,选择合适的Map实现类来存储交换后的键值对/

🌸掌上春城【澳门资料大全正版资料2024年免费】_Java 测验编程  第2张

Java集合框架主要由两大接口构成:Collection和Map🌸掌上春城【澳门资料大全正版资料2024年免费】。Collection接口的子接口包括List、Set和Queue/,它们分别表示了不同的集合类型。而Map接口则用于存储键值对。

🌸掌上春城【澳门资料大全正版资料2024年免费】_Java 测验编程  第3张

JDK 23 早期访问版本的 Build 15 已发布,其中包含了自 Build 14 以来的更新,包括针对各种问题的修复🌸掌上春城【澳门资料大全正版资料2024年免费】。关于此版本的更多详细信息,请参阅发行说明。

🌸掌上春城【澳门资料大全正版资料2024年免费】_Java 测验编程  第4张

这里提出一个编程的问题:输出排列[1234]的全部错位排列(例如[4321]、[4123]是[1234]的错位排列;[1243]、[2431]不是[1234]的错位排列🌸掌上春城【澳门资料大全正版资料2024年免费】,还对了至少一个位置,不算高手!)。

🌸掌上春城【澳门资料大全正版资料2024年免费】_Java 测验编程  第2张

据介绍,全新版本的JDK更新和改进了 12项JDK增强建议(JEPs),包括7项预览功能和1项孵化器功能,还包括最终版本的外部函数和内存API(JEP454)以及未命名变量和模式(JEP456)🌸掌上春城【澳门资料大全正版资料2024年免费】

🌸掌上春城【澳门资料大全正版资料2024年免费】_Java 测验编程  第3张

使用工具:推荐的工具包括 JUnit 5 与 AssertJ 的结合,提供具有增强断言功能的测试框架🌸掌上春城【澳门资料大全正版资料2024年免费】